This was taken last week on the 16th, one of two days of Mexican celebration of its independence. The 15th is marked by a gathering at municipal squares to commemorate the cry of independence by Catholic Priest Miguel Hidalgo. The military parade follows on the 16th.

This year the Independence Cry in Morelia, Michoacan was rattled by several grenades believed to have been thrown into the crowd by drug traffickers who have resorted to the wounding and killing of innocent civilians in retaliation to the federal government's pursuit to dismantle organized crime in Mexico.
